Robert Slater CEO and Founder
Robert Slater is the CEO and Founder of Cognitive Credit, a company he established in late 2017. His leadership aims to revolutionize the field of credit analysis, emphasizing efficiency and high-value tasks for credit analysts. Under his direction, Cognitive Credit engages with numerous investment firms to address prevalent challenges in the industry.
